четверг, 23 июня 2011 г.

Настройка мониторинга HP SIM через WBEM / WMI.

В главном окне HP SIM выбираем нужную машину -> выбираем вкладку Tools & Links -> пункт System Credentials -> нажимаем кнопку Edit System Credentials
Вводим учетные учетные данные администратора на удаленной системе  -> OK
Через некоторое время при выборе данного сервера мы будем видеть заполненную информацию, а также появиться пункт properties в котором можно будет узнать об установленном железе, запущенных процессах и т.п. 
Если данные не появляются, то можно сделать discovery из меню options.
Для диагностики wmi  есть удобная утилита Paessler WMI Tester.

Если мы не хотим использовать права администратора, можно настроить обычного пользователя.
Попробуем настроить аккаунт для мониторинга через HP SIM, например контроллера домена. Так выгдлядит  system page до настройки:
Исправим это. На удаленной машине запустим консоль wmimgmt.msc, правой кнопкой кликнем по wmi control (local) свойства, вкладка Security, добавим обычного пользователя и поставим разрешения как на скриншоте
Далее зайдем в advanced -> выберем нашего юзера ->edit -> This namespace and subnamespaces
Теперь можем проверить нашей утилитой Paessler Wmi tester соединение, если есть, делаем discovery в HP SIM и получаем результат.
Мониторинг по wbem / wmi  работает и на linux серверах, включая esx. Для этого в system credentials сервера вводим учетку админа и получаем:
Troubleshooting.
Если будут ошибки в работе с wmi, можно посмотреть в ссылках приведенных ниже, также в гугле по номеру ошибки выдаваемой paessler wmi tester-ом.
Например  ошибка:80070005
Возникла с windows 7, чтобы ее решить нужно в локальной групповой политике добавить разрешения для нашего пользователя:
Если появляется Cannot connect to target system using WBEM, когда нажимаем properties
Cannot connect to target system using WBEM.
Cause: Some possible causes: 1) The user/password has been
changed in the CIMOM, and the new values are not among
those entered into HP Systems Insight Manager (HP SIM); 2)
The CIMOM has been configured to require a client
certificate that matches one in its trust store, and it is
no longer there.

Resolution: WBEM credentials may be incorrect: 1) Enter
the new credentials either for the specific device, or
into the general list, in HP SIM; 2) Import the HP SIM
certificate into the trust store of the CIMOM, using the
appropriate tool provided by that CIMOM.



Тогда в Разделе system credentials в wbem /wmi, где мы вписывали данные нашего пользователя отметить пункт «Push a WBEM certificate (good for 10 years) to the system to be used instead of the username / password for system access. (Additional credentials must be entered below to save this configuration.) This option is only valid for HP-UX systems
Полезные ссылки

1 комментарий:

  1. Сегодня в лабе столкнулся с тем, что после discovery была очень скудная инфа по системам под управлением Windows оказалось, то что WMI мониторинг не работал. В первую очередь я проверил службы pegasus на сервере мониторинга они были запущены. Далее посмотрел Options→Protocol Settings→WMI Mapper Proxy и увидел, то что ip-адрес моего сервера в списке отличается от текущего. Я создал новую запись с правильным айпишником и после перезапуска служб pegasus все заработало.

    Источник HP Systems Insight Manager 6.2 User Guide.pdf

    Procedure B-7 Issue with data collection failing because of WBEM connection
    1. Physically verify all of the configured Pegasus WMI Mapper proxies. From the Administrative
    tools→Services menu on the server hosting the Pegasus WMI Mapper proxy, be sure the Pegasus
    WMI Mapper is running.
    2. If not, restart the Pegasus WMI Mapper if possible.
    3. If you are unable to restart the proxy or if the Pegasus WMI Mapper was uninstalled, delete it from the
    CMS WMI Mapper Proxy settings found in the Options→Protocol Settings→WMI Mapper Proxy
    page.
    4. Be sure you have at least one running Pegasus WMI Mapper Proxy configured in Systems Insight
    Manager.
    5. Verify credentials for the systems.
    6. Run identification on all systems.

    ОтветитьУдалить